Choosing how you buy materials defines your supply chain flexibility. Many businesses start by sourcing wholesale aluminum cans through a broker. Middlemen offer high flexibility and lower initial commitments. However, they add markup to the unit cost. Working directly with an aluminum can supplier provides better scale and superior unit economics. Manufacturers offer direct technical support but usually demand higher volume contracts.
Table: Broker vs. Direct Manufacturer Comparison
Evaluation Criteria | Packaging Broker | Direct Manufacturer |
|---|---|---|
Volume Requirements | Low (often half-truckloads or single pallets) | High (multiple truckloads annually) |
Unit Pricing | Higher (includes middleman markup) | Lower (direct factory pricing) |
Technical Support | Limited (relies on factory communication) | Extensive (direct access to factory engineers) |
Lead Time Flexibility | High (often stocks standard inventory) | Moderate (requires strict forecasting) |

You must validate the technical specs of your containers before signing a contract. Product acidity and composition interact directly with interior liners. You must test your beverage against these internal coatings. Standard epoxy liners work well for many traditional drinks. However, highly acidic products or unique formulations might require next-gen BPANI liners. These BPA-free coatings prevent internal corrosion and stop unwanted off-flavors.
Precise tolerances between the body and the lid remain absolutely critical. Body and end synchronicity dictates your final seam integrity. Even microscopic variations cause seaming failures. We strongly recommend sourcing your ends from a verified aluminum can lids supplier. Ideally, buy them from the exact same manufacturer or a certified partner. This strategy guarantees reliable double seams and prevents costly product loss on the filling line.

Your decoration choice acts as a vital volume and cost decision. Different stages of brand growth require entirely different visual strategies. You must match your design approach to your production scale.
Printed Cans: These remain best for high-volume, flagship products. They require massive MOQs but offer the lowest per-unit cost over time. The ink cures directly onto the metal surface.
Shrink Sleeves: These plastic sleeves provide full-color, 360-degree coverage. They work exceptionally well for seasonal rotations or special limited releases. You can order them in much smaller batches.
Pressure-Sensitive Labels: Adhesive labels offer ultimate operational flexibility. They remain ideal for small craft batches and rapid market testing. You can apply them manually or with standard equipment.
You must also document standard lead times carefully. Custom printing involves extensive proofing and metal plate creation. It usually demands significantly longer wait times. Blank brite containers arrive much faster. Factor these reality checks into your annual production calendar. Always align your marketing launch dates with realistic delivery windows to avoid empty shelves.

Pallet configurations directly impact your daily storage efficiency. Discuss exactly how they ship the empty inventory. Review pallet heights, tier sheets, and standard footprints. Ensure your warehouse racking can physically accommodate these specific dimensions. You also need to verify that your automated depalletizer can safely handle their standard sweep configuration. Mismatched pallets cause severe unloading delays.

Never commit to a vendor without thorough physical testing. Request sample brite inventory from your shortlisted candidates. Run these samples directly through your specific filler and seamer. You must monitor for potential line jams and erratic seam tolerances. Physical trials reveal minor defects that paper spec sheets often hide. Have your quality control technician tear down the seams to measure the body hook.

A: Industry averages typically demand one to two full truckloads for custom-printed containers. This volume roughly translates to 150,000 to 200,000 units per specific design. However, MOQs vary significantly based on your supplier type. Brokers or specialized digital printers might offer minimums as low as a single pallet. Direct manufacturers usually maintain stricter, much higher production thresholds.
A: You must request technical data sheets detailing the specific end profiles. Compare specs like standard 202 or 200 ends against your seamer’s exact tooling requirements. Always perform physical test runs on your actual equipment. Running a few sample pallets verifies exact tolerances. This physical testing guarantees a reliable double seam and prevents leaks.
A: BPANI stands for Bisphenol A Non-Intent. It represents a modern generation of interior liners manufactured without intentionally adding BPA. Compliance trends and regional regulations increasingly mandate BPA-free packaging. You likely need a BPANI liner if your target market demands clean-label compliance. You also need it if your specific beverage composition degrades standard epoxy coatings.
A: Yes, purchasing blank brite units and applying pressure-sensitive labels remains a standard industry strategy. It provides tremendous operational flexibility for low-volume craft projects and seasonal releases. Brite can procurement allows you to order bulk containers without committing to a single printed design. This approach helps you manage warehouse inventory effectively and test new markets.
